*WIP*: draft of a blueprint for configuring a PNF
This is a still-in-development draft of a blueprint, intended to be used to configure PNFs. It has been put in review as requested, to make easier for the community to make comments on it. The design considers that a blueprint will be created for each possible PNF. In some files, there are questions about the structure or content. The- se questions are surrounded by HTML comment tags <!-- -->, even if the file itself is not HTML - the intent is just to clearly highlight the questions. All of them are preceded by the string "QUESTION", to facil- itate search.
